The Terriers have failed to beat the Hatters in their last three attempts, with their last meeting ending in a 1-1 draw at the John Smith's Stadium that saw star loanee Carel Eiting score a second-half equaliser to help his side snatch a point.
As things stand, just three points separate the two side in the league table, and it should be an intriguing contest between two well-matched sides who, at just past the half-way point of the season, could see their respective campaigns still go either way.
Meanwhile, it was a fairly underwhelming transfer deadline day for the Terriers, with former Fleetwood Town goalkeeper Jayson Leutwiler becoming the club's only signing. In terms out outgoings, promising young defender Mustapha Olagunju was sent out on loan to League Two side Port Vale.
However, as a whole, it was a successful month of business for the club, with five further players been snapped up on permanent deals, including the likes of exciting prospect Sorba Thomas, and ex-Newcastle United man Rolando Aarons.

1. Klopp discusses Davies deal
Liverpool boss Jurgen Klopp has described Ben Davies' move from Preston North End to Anfield as a "good story already", and revealed the Reds scoured talent all over Europe before choosing to sign the 25-year-old. (Club website) Photo: Alex Livesey

2. King relishing Toffees challenge
Everton new boy Josh King has revealed he's delighted to have sealed a move from Bournemouth to the Toffees, and cited the chance to work under Carlo Ancelotti as a key reason behind his decision. (Sport Witness) Photo: Dan Mullan

3. Bees sign latest starlet
Brentford's ever-expanding youth set-up have secure their latest recruit, bringing in midfielder Ethan Robb from Bognor Regis. He'll stay on the club on loan until the end of the season, after impressing during a trial. (Club website) Photo: Clive Rose

4. Lynch training with Bolton
Ex-QPR and Huddersfield Town defender Joel Lynch is understood to be training with Bolton Wanderers, as he looks to find himself a new club. The 33-year-old was released by Sunderland last June. (Southend Echo) Photo: George Wood
